Beth enlarged the triangle below by a scale of 5.
A triangle with a base of 4 centimeters and height of 3.5 centimeters.
She found the area of the enlarged triangle. Her work is shown below.
One-half (4) (3.5) (5) = 35 centimeters squared
What was Beth’s error?
She should have divided One-half (4) (3.5) by 5.
She should have divided One-half (4) (3.5) by 5 squared.
She should have multiplied (4) (3.5) by 5.
She should have multiplied One-half (4) (3.5) by 5 squared.

Bruh
It’s D
You have to multiply the area of the actual drawing by the square of the enlargement
